    At Broadway Inspections, the approach to each special inspection agency engagement in South Slope centers on detailed examination and clear communication. For instance, when inspecting concrete work, inspectors don’t just note the mix; they observe placement techniques, curing processes, and reinforcement positioning, comparing these directly against approved plans and industry best practices. This methodical process helps identify any deviations early.

    This focus on active observation during critical construction phases allows for proactive issue resolution. If an inspector notes a variance in steel bolt torque from the specified requirements, they will document it and communicate immediately, so corrections can be made before it becomes a more significant concern.     The South Slope Special Inspection Agency Process

    Our Special Inspection Agency Services in South Slope, NY: 3 Core Steps

    The process of working with a special inspection agency like Broadway Inspections typically follows a structured approach to confirm quality and compliance:

  • Project Review and Planning: This initial step involves a thorough review of your project’s approved plans, specifications, and the specific requirements for special inspections as mandated by local codes in South Slope. Inspectors identify critical milestones where their oversight will be needed.
  • On-Site Inspections and Testing: Inspectors conduct site visits at predetermined stages of construction. This involves direct observation of work, such as welding, bolting, concrete placement, or masonry installation. They may use tools like torque wrenches for bolt testing, slump cones for concrete consistency, or pachometers for rebar location, verifying that materials and workmanship meet the project documents and code compliance.
  • Documentation and Reporting: Following each inspection, detailed reports are prepared. These documents record observations, tests performed, results, and any non-conformance items. This meticulous record-keeping is vital for your project’s final approval and for Broadway Inspections to affirm that the work meets the necessary standards.

    The Value of Choosing Our Special Inspection Agency in Brooklyn

    When undertaking construction in Brooklyn, the materials and techniques used are fundamental to the structure’s soundness. As your special inspection agency, inspectors scrutinize these aspects. For example, with structural steel, they verify mill certificates for material properties and observe welding procedures to confirm they align with AWS standards. For concrete, they review mix designs, check rebar placement against engineered drawings, and witness slump tests and cylinder casting for compressive strength testing.

    Masonry inspections involve checking mortar types, joint reinforcement, and the proper placement of units. These detailed examinations of specific materials and construction methods are how a special inspection agency contributes to overall project quality and safety.
